I think it depends on the size and efficiency of your team. Some teams Agile would work well for and others would be a hindrance. For agile to work optimally you have to have a lot more than just a methodology in my opinion.
@vlchris I agree. I think it works best when you have a team. Although, setting a sprints for yourself and making this a habit isn't a bad thing either.